Health promotion initiatives - About the CKD Initiative. Last Reviewed: February 27, 2023. Source: Centers for Disease Control and Prevention. The Chronic Kidney Disease (CKD) Initiative promotes kidney health by raising awareness to prevent and control risk factors for CKD and promoting early diagnosis to improve outcomes and quality of life for those living with CKD.

Healthy People 2030 sets data-driven national objectives to improve health and well-being over the next decade. Healthy People 2030 includes 359 core — or measurable — objectives as well as developmental and research objectives. Health inequalities have been defined as ‘avoidable, unfair and systematic differences in health between different groups of people’. These health inequalities can be due to a range of factors, including socio-economic status, where we live and work, our gender and ethnicity. The WHO Health Promotion Glossary was written to facilitate understanding, communication and cooperation among those engaged in health promotion at the local, regional, national and global levels. Two editions of the Glossary have been released, the first in 1986 and the second in 1998. French. Russian. Spanish.
